Why Retailers Need NetSuite ERP

The Challenges of Modern Retail

  • Multiple disconnected systems create data silos.
  • Inventory inconsistencies lead to overselling or stockouts.
  • Manual financial reconciliations delay decision-making.
  • Customer experience suffers without unified data.

How ERP Solves These Problems

NetSuite centralizes core retail operations: finance, CRM, POS, e-commerce, and inventory. It eliminates duplication, delivers real-time reporting, and provides a single source of truth. Retailers can respond faster to customer needs, manage costs, and scale confidently.

Key Features of NetSuite for Retail

Real-Time Inventory Management

  • Live tracking: Sub-second updates across warehouses and stores.
  • Multi-location management: Unified view of stock globally.
  • Demand planning: Predict trends to avoid shortages and overstock.

Customer Relationship Management (CRM)

  • Centralized customer records with purchase history.
  • Loyalty programs integrated directly into CRM.
  • Marketing automation for personalized engagement.

Point of Sale (POS) Integration

  • Unified data between online and in-store channels.
  • Real-time synchronization of pricing and promotions.
  • Access to customer profiles at checkout.

E-Commerce Synchronization

  • Product, pricing, and inventory data synced across online storefronts.
  • Mobile-ready shopping experiences.
  • Automated order management from placement to returns.

Financial Management Tools

  • Full accounting suite with general ledger and reporting.
  • Revenue recognition aligned with ASC 606.
  • Tax compliance and multi-currency support.

NetSuite vs Other ERP Systems

NetSuite vs Microsoft Dynamics 365

  • NetSuite: Pure cloud ERP with unified updates.
  • Dynamics: Flexible but more complex and costly to customize.

NetSuite vs SAP

  • NetSuite: Better suited for mid-market retailers with rapid adoption cycles.
  • SAP: Robust but designed for large enterprises with high overhead.
